Description: Unloading of the fastest soft drink bottle washer in this portion of the U.P. The new machine can wash better than 200 bottles per minute. The 15-ton washer was unloaded at the Seven-Up Co. plant in Houghton east of the bridge. George Nikula, plant manager, supervised the installation.
